Newlyn Arts Gallery and The Exchange and Penwith Community Radio

Newlyn Arts Gallery and The Exchange is working with Penwith Community Radio to create a series of audio features documenting the gallery’s programme of work by leading regional, national and international contemporary visual artists, including exhibiting artists and curators in conversation and recordings of performance pieces. Telling Everyone Project – Doing It Well
Haltwhistle Film Project and Prism Arts are working with a group of adults with learning disabilities at the Hensingham Day Centre in Whitehaven, Cumbria. Chorlton Arts Radio
Chorlton Arts Radio ran as part of Chorlton Arts Festival 2010 The station was live every day of the festival and promoted Chorlton Arts Festival through interviews, promotion and reviews. SAA-uk on Fever FM
South Asian Arts-uk (SAA-uk) is a Leeds-based organisation that exists to promote engagement with traditional and contemporary South Asian arts. Radio Reverb official media partner to the Brighton Festival
May 4th-26th sees the 47th annual Brighton Festival – a three week celebration of music, theatre, dance, circus, art and film that takes place across Brighton & Hove. This year the Guest Artistic Director is children’s author, broadcaster and former Children’s Laureate, Michael Rosen, making his own special mark on the Festival.
